Top Recommended Job Search Platforms
LinkUp: Renowned for its focus on authenticity and fraud prevention, LinkUp rigorously verifies every job listing through manual checks. This meticulous process ensures that users access genuine and trustworthy job postings. Additionally, LinkUp features an intuitive automated search system that simplifies the process of finding suitable roles quickly. Its commitment to accuracy and ease of use has made it a favorite among job seekers who prioritize reliability and safety in their job searches.
Indeed: Established in 2004, Indeed has evolved into one of the world's leading employment platforms, attracting millions of monthly visitors seeking new opportunities. Its extensive database of job listings covers virtually every industry and profession, providing a comprehensive resource for job seekers at all levels. The platform updates its listings every second, ensuring users have access to the latest openings. Indeed offers powerful filters that allow users to refine searches based on salary expectations, experience requirements, location, and posting date, all at no cost. Whether you're looking for full-time roles, part-time work, internships, or freelance gigs, Indeed serves as a versatile and user-friendly portal tailored to meet diverse career needs.
ZipRecruiter: This innovative platform excels not only for job seekers but also as a valuable tool for recruiters and employers. When companies post jobs on ZipRecruiter, their listings are automatically disseminated to over 100 partner websites, greatly increasing the visibility of each opportunity. The platform's sophisticated resume database enables recruiters to identify suitable candidates efficiently and effectively, streamlining the hiring process. For job seekers, ZipRecruiter offers a personalized experience that matches profiles with relevant job postings, enhancing the chances of finding a perfect fit.
Effective Job Search Strategies to Boost Your SuccessLeverage Online Resources: Maximize your job search by proactively using search engines, professional networking platforms like LinkedIn, specialized job boards, and official company career pages. These resources collectively broaden your access to relevant opportunities and expose you to hidden openings not advertised widely. Utilizing job search apps and digital tools can help you stay organized—saving time and effort across different devices. Regularly updating your profiles, setting alerts for new postings, and applying promptly can give you a competitive edge.
Network for Referrals: Networking remains one of the most effective ways to secure job opportunities. Reach out to industry contacts, alumni, or acquaintances working at your target companies. Many organizations prioritize employee referrals to fill urgent or unadvertised positions, giving referred candidates a significant advantage. Craft personalized messages to express your interest and share your resume or portfolio. Building genuine relationships and maintaining frequent communication can increase your chances of being recommended for suitable roles.
Attend Career Events and Job Fairs: Participation in on-site career events provides direct access to recruiters and hiring managers. Prepare your resume, bring business cards, and dress professionally to leave a strong impression. Engaging in meaningful conversations during these events can serve as mini-interviews, enabling recruiters to assess your communication skills and enthusiasm. Some career fairs also facilitate on-the-spot interviews or immediate job offers, making them invaluable opportunities for active job seekers.
Cold Outreach and Direct Applications: If there are no current job postings that fit your profile, consider reaching out directly to companies via email or phone. Research the company's website or explore LinkedIn to find relevant contacts, such as hiring managers or department heads. Introduce yourself professionally, share your resume, and inquire about potential openings or future needs. This proactive approach can keep you on the company's radar for upcoming opportunities and demonstrate your genuine interest and initiative.
